For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 127 students in Wachusett School District.
Public Preschools in Wachusett School District have a diversity score of 0.46, which is less than the Massachusetts public preschool average of 0.68.
Minority enrollment is 28%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is less than the Massachusetts public preschool average of 55% (majority Hispanic).

District Rank
Wachusett School District, which is ranked within the top 30% of all 391 school districts in Massachusetts (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 96% has stayed relatively flat over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$18,708 in this school district is less than the state median of $23,855. The school district revenue/student has grown by 13%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$17,676 is less than the state median of $24,613. The school district spending/student has grown by 12% over four school years.
